46.07
US Presidential Election:
What Does Canada Have to do When Faced With a Donald Trump Victory?
Read moreCost or Performance?
Taking a Deeper Look at a Computer’s Inner Components
Read moreWhat Does Canada Have to do When Faced With a Donald Trump Victory?
Read moreTaking a Deeper Look at a Computer’s Inner Components
Read more